Output 2066156497987c200dc15e3beaa4d21e7ca1045428147e2b98d1e8b9b6fde40a:1

value
1165392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ccc433d72f8ce153f7fd2b38444713b7675dc898 OP_EQUALVERIFY OP_CHECKSIG
address
1KfhtXHrd7KUEvU21fyYXmh3ZxwcU5mcZb
transaction
2066156497987c200dc15e3beaa4d21e7ca1045428147e2b98d1e8b9b6fde40a
spent
true